Quantum BioPharma Ltd., a biopharmaceutical company focused on developing treatments for neurodegenerative and metabolic disorders, will attend the ArcStone-Kingswood Growth Summit in Toronto on September 16, 2026. Anthony Durkacz, Co-founder and Executive Co-chairman of Quantum BioPharma, will discuss recent achievements and future plans during his presentation. Recently, the company received FDA approval for its Investigational New Drug application for Lucid-MS, a first-in-class multiple sclerosis treatment set to begin Phase 2 trials. The global MS therapeutics market is expected to reach $38.62 billion by 2030, according to Grand View Research.
